Doran Cos. sold four mixed-use apartment buildings near the University of Minnesota campus for $83.5 million, according to certificates of real estate value.

The sale was reported earlier this month, but the pricetag wasn't made public until this week.

It signals the end of the company's five-year building spree near the U's main campus as the developer reinvests the money elsewhere.

Two of the apartment and retail buildings, Sydney Hall and Dinkydome, were bundled together in the same transaction, fetching the largest sale price of $43.65 million.

The other two properties, 412 Lofts, on 12th Avenue SE., and the Edge on Oak, on SE. Oak Street, sold for $26.3 million and $13.55 million, respectively.

Bloomington-based Doran continues to own and manage its two newest student apartment buildings, the Knoll and the Bridges, both on University Avenue SE.

The institutional investor is unknown, but a money manager out of Denver is handling the transactions.
